1. Overview of the Error

This error typically occurs when ACDSee Ultimate conflicts with system components, corrupted files, or permission issues. It may appear during startup, after editing, or when generating thumbnails.

  1. Corrupt Configuration Files: ACDSee’s database or .ini settings got corrupted after an improper shutdown.
  2. Outdated GPU Drivers: ACDSee Ultimate is GPU-accelerated. Old or broken graphics drivers are the #1 culprit.
  3. Missing Visual C++ Redistributables: ACDSee relies on Microsoft’s C++ libraries. If they are missing or corrupt, the app dies on startup.
  4. Third-Party Shell Extensions: Other software (Dropbox, Adobe, antivirus) attaching to image file types can conflict.
  5. Corrupt Thumbnail Cache: A massive or corrupt thumbnail database can trigger a timeout error.
